AC 4123 - Advanced Income Tax Accounting

Examines provisions of the Internal Revenue Code as they relate to tax matters in which partnerships, corporations, estates, and trusts have a beneficial interest. Topics include the preparation of returns, research in taxation, and case studies in tax planning. Problems are used to develop the student's applied knowledge of tax law and related precedent. Prerequisite: AC 3143 (Service-Learning Course).
